How much does it cost to rent a home in Audobon Forest?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Audobon Forest 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,553 | $655 | $2,250 |
| Audobon Forest 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,147 | $925 | $3,200 |
| Audobon Forest 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,559 | $1,650 | $5,500 |
| Audobon Forest 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$6,383 | $2,950 | $9,500 |
| Audobon Forest 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,133 | $800 | $2,800 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Audobon Forest
What type of rentals are currently available in Audobon Forest?
There are currently 103 Apartments for Rent in Audobon Forest, GA with pricing that ranges from $585 to $2,500. There are also 116 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Audobon Forest ranging from $600 to $9,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Audobon Forest?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Audobon Forest ranges from $600 to $9,500 with an average monthly rent of $2,342.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Audobon Forest?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Audobon Forest range from $1,208 to $1,950,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$925 to $3,200.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,650 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,750.
